Qualifications POSITION SUMMARY The Nurse Manger is responsible for ensuring coordinated delivery of patient care in accordance with the established standards of care, mental health practice and hospital policy, goals and objectives. This position assists in contributing to the hospital's philosophy, objectives, educational and performance and improvement efforts, while providing supervision of House Supervisors, RN's and MHTs. This position will monitor staffing needs on assigned shifts. This position is responsible for assisting the CNO in evaluating, reviewing, designing and implementing hospital training events with respect to all RN/MHT staff required training. Also provides, on as-needed basis, patient nursing assessments. Participates in Treatment Team meetings as needed.
QUALIFICATIONS Education: Graduate from an accredited school of professional nursing required; Bachelor's Degree preferred.
Experience: A minimum of Three (3) year of experience progressive nursing leadership experience- Preferred, One (1) year of experience progressive nursing leadership experience required. Experience in staff education and education concepts, practices and procedures and 24 hour shift staffing experience. Preferred- have a least 3 year of Psychiatric RN experience.
Licensure: Currently licensed to practice by the Iowa State Board of Nursing Save
Additional Requirements: Thorough knowledge of The Joint Commission (TJC) CMS, OSHA requirements, and state and federal regulatory requirements. CPR certification within 30 days of employment and successful completion of training in Verbal De-Escalation and Handle With Care training. Service Excellence Training within 90 days of employment
